1. Why Mortar Strength Matters So Much In masonry construction, mortar is not just the “gray paste” between bricks — it is the key to the wall’s stability, durability, and waterproofing . If the strength grade is chosen incorrectly: Too weak → The wall becomes loose, cracks, or delaminates easily. Too strong → The plaster layer becomes harder than the substrate, leading to hollowing and peeling . 👉 Correct strength selection prevents rework, improves structural integrity, and extends the building’s lifespan. 2. Mortar Strength Grade System Explained Mortar strength is represented by “M” or “Mb” , followed by a number that indicates its 28-day compressive strength (MPa) . For example: M5 = 5 MPa compressive strength .
